Buying a home in Regina

Planning a home purchase in Regina

Regina buyers should verify the legal use, zoning and permit history of the chosen property and budget for taxes, utilities, insurance and maintenance alongside the mortgage payment. A suite or multi-unit configuration should be documented before projected rent is included in a financing plan.

Mortgage renewals and refinancing

Renewing or refinancing in Regina

A Regina renewal review can compare payment stability, prepayment features and transfer requirements against the owner’s next few years. Refinancing for renovation or equity access involves a new application and appraisal, so the useful comparison is net benefit after penalties, legal costs and fees.

Local property and housing considerations

Understanding Regina property context

Regina’s planning framework allocates growth between established and new neighbourhoods and uses neighbourhood plans for more detailed direction. That context can inform questions about infill or new construction, but the specific parcel’s zoning and approvals must still be confirmed.

What should a Regina buyer check when considering an infill home?

Regina plans for development in both established and new neighbourhoods. For an infill property, verify zoning, permits, lot and building details, warranty or construction records, and whether the completed improvements match municipal approvals.
